Anthony W. Chauncey
Anthony 'Tony' Chauncey practices in the areas of Bankruptcy, Foreclosure Defense, Criminal Defense, Traffic Citations, Family Law, and Personal Injury. Mr. Chauncey has counseled clients in many areas of the law including representation of numerous individuals and business entities in transactional and litigation proceedings in Florida’s state, federal, and bankruptcy courts. Mr. Chauncey has helped hundreds of clients achieve a fresh start financially using the federal bankruptcy laws. He is experienced in Chapters 7, 11, 12 and 13 under the Federal Bankruptcy Code. His criminal practice includes the defense of clients accused of crimes such as DUI, traffic offenses, drug possession and trafficking charges, disorderly conduct, white collar offenses, domestic violence, shoplifting and theft crimes, assaults and batteries, burglary and robbery crimes, juvenile offenses, weapons charges, and violations of probation. Prior to becoming an attorney, Mr. Chauncey was a successful businessman, practicing as a financial advisor, bail bondsman, private investigator, and a certified process server. He is familiar with both the state and federal court system in the North Florida area and draws upon his knowledge and experience in order to best serve his clients.

Rose D. Chauncey
Mrs. Chauncey grew up in Live Oak, Florida and graduated from Suwannee High School. She graduated from Florida State University with a Bachelor of Arts degree in Psychology in 2003. Mrs. Chauncey continued her education at Florida Coastal School of Law where she was a member of the Moot Court Honor Board and earned her law degree in 2006. Mrs. Chauncey is admitted to practice in all Florida state courts, and the United States District Court for the Middle District of Florida. Mrs. Chauncey is active in the Live Oak community and is committed to improving the lives of children. She was the past President of Voices for Children of the Suwannee Valley. She has also volunteered her time for a number of years as a Guardian Ad Litem in the Third Judicial Circuit. She is a member of the Third Judicial Circuit Bar Association.
